Silicon Energy does not have an ample number of DDR5 reminiscence merchandise but. Along with your typical run-of-the-mill reminiscence modules, the Zenith sequence additionally hails from the corporate’s Xpower gaming division. Silicon Energy launched the Zenith sequence with its DDR4 reminiscence kits. The corporate has since expanded the Zenith sequence to the most recent DDR5 commonplace. Just like the earlier technology, Silicon Energy’s Zenith DDR5 reminiscence kits will give shoppers the selection of a regular trim or an RGB trim. Whatever the taste, Zenith DDR5 reminiscence equipment capability varies between 16GB (2x8GB) to 64GB (2x32GB), whereas the accessible frequency spans from 5,200 MT/s to six,000 MT/s.

Silicon Energy did not hassle redesigning its Zenith RGB DDR5 reminiscence modules. They appear the identical because the Zenith RGB DDR4 counterparts. If the corporate did not specify the kind of reminiscence on the warmth spreader, shoppers would not have a approach to inform them aside. Silicon Energy at all times gives the Zenith DDR5 reminiscence with and with out RGB in white or black colours.
Whatever the model, the reminiscence boasts a non-intrusive aluminum warmth spreader with a peak no taller than 38.5mm (1.52 inches). General, it is a clear design with minimal advertising and marketing. The RGB model of the Zenith DDR5 reminiscence depends solely in your motherboard’s lighting software program. It is suitable with Asus Aura Sync, Gigabyte RGB Fusion, MSI Mystic Gentle Sync, and ASRock Polychrome Sync.

The Zenith RGB DDR5-5600 C40 is a 32GB reminiscence equipment that includes two 16GB DDR5 reminiscence modules. They’re single-rank reminiscence modules with SK hynix H5CG48MEBDX014 (M-die) built-in circuits (ICs). Every chip is 2GB in capability, so there are eight of them on every reminiscence module. The facility administration IC (PMIC) is from Richtek, particularly, the 0D=8K J4N answer.
The reminiscence defaults to DDR5-4800 with very free timings at 40-40-40-77. It is a reminiscence equipment that caters to Intel processors, so just one XMP 3.0 profile is onboard. Activating the profile will make the reminiscence modules hit DDR5-5600 and set the timings and DRAM voltage to 40-40-40-76 and 1.25V, respectively. The Intel system runs the Core i9-13900K on the MSI MEG Z690 Unify-X with the 7D28vAA firmware. In distinction, the AMD system pairs the Ryzen 7 7700X with the MSI MPG X670E Carbon WiFi modified to the 7D70v176 firmware. The Corsair CUE H100i Elite LCD liquid cooler retains our Raptor Lake and Zen 4 processor working temperatures beneath examine.
The MSI GeForce RTX 4080 16GB Gaming X Trio tackles the extra graphics-intensive workloads, guaranteeing that there is not a graphics bottleneck in our gaming RAM benchmarks. The Home windows 11 set up, benchmarking software program, and video games reside on Essential’s MX500 SSDs. In the meantime, the Corsair RM1000x Shift ATX 3.0 energy provide gives our programs with clear and considerable energy, immediately feeding the GeForce RTX 4080 with a local 16-pin (12VHPWR) energy cable. Lastly, the Streacom BC1 open-air check bench is important to organizing our {hardware}.

Overclocking and Latency Tuning
Picture 1 of 1 DDR5 Overview (Picture credit score: Tom’s {Hardware})
SK hynix M-die ICs are fingers down the most effective for overclocking proper now. We simply pushed the Zenith RGB DDR5-5600 reminiscence to DDR5-6800 with 1.4V. The CAS Latency (CL) had no points going from 40 cycles to 34 cycles. Nonetheless, we needed to improve the tRCD and tRP from 40 cycles to 45 cycles to attain stability. General, it was a terrific overclock and properly inside expectations from the M-die ICs.

Most customers that need an SK hynix M-die reminiscence equipment will seemingly overclock it. Nonetheless, seeing how tight the timings can get on the Zenith RGB DDR5-5600 reminiscence equipment is fascinating. By making use of a 1.4V DRAM voltage, we tweaked the timings to 28-34-34-76.
Backside Line
The Xpower Zenith RGB DDR5-5600 C40’s out-of-the-box efficiency is nothing to marvel at. As an alternative, the reminiscence equipment’s biggest asset is its SK hynix M-die which allows it to hit excessive frequencies.
There are two elements to think about, although: Nothing in life is assured, so neither is overclocking headroom. Regardless that Silicon Energy employs Sk hynix M-die ICs, you’re nonetheless on the mercy of the silicon lottery since no two reminiscence kits overclock s the identical. Moreover, there is no such thing as a reassurance that the corporate will proceed utilizing M-die ICs on this mannequin. It actually is not exceptional for distributors to swap uncooked supplies throughout a product’s midlife as a consequence of difficulties in securing provide.
The reminiscence equipment’s downfall is its availability within the U.S. market. On the time of the assessment, the Xpower Zenith RGB DDR5-5600 C40 wasn’t accessible on Amazon, however surprisingly, the DDR5-6000 variant was. At any price, the reminiscence equipment sells for round $120 in different markets. The non-RGB model of the Xpower Zenith RGB DDR5-5600 C40 retails for $89.99, however sadly, we will’t vouch for whether or not it has the identical kind of ICs because the RGB mannequin.
